Adding Priority Mark(s) - Priority Mark Function (Continued) Adding Priority Mark(s) during Playback 1 Press A-B (repeat)/PRIORITY for more than 1 second during playback of the message you want to mark. "★" and the message number indication will flash on the display window while the first and last 5 seconds of the message is played back 10 times. 2 Press A-B (repeat)/PRIORITY repeatedly to select the number of priority mark(s) (★). 3 Press the jog lever (x•B) to fix the setting. The setting is finished and the messages will be renumbered. Messages with priority mark(s) Messages are sorted in order of the number of priority mark(s) (★) in a folder. Messages without a priority mark are moved behind the messages with priority mark(s). e.g. When there are 3 messages in a folder Message 1 1 Tip If there are over 2 messages with the same number of priority marks in a folder, these messages are sorted by the recorded date and time (The oldest one comes first).
